Relevance of Concrete Scanning



Concrete scanning plays a vital duty in making certain the security and integrity of building and construction jobs. By utilizing sophisticated innovations such as ground-penetrating radar (GPR) and electromagnetic induction, building groups can properly locate rebar, post-tension wires, avenues, and other potential blockages within concrete structures. This procedure is crucial for protecting against costly damages, making certain architectural security, and preserving job timelines.


One of the key reasons concrete scanning is so essential is its ability to reduce threats during the construction phase. By identifying hidden hazards below the surface, such as voids or deteriorated areas within the concrete, specialists can proactively deal with these problems before they escalate right into even more considerable issues. This aggressive technique not only improves worker security yet likewise lessens the probability of construction delays and budget overruns.


Moreover, concrete scanning makes it possible for construction teams to make informed choices based upon precise data. By having a clear understanding of the subsurface problems, project supervisors can plan excavation, boring, or reducing tasks extra successfully, reducing the capacity for unintentional damages to important architectural components. Eventually, buying concrete scanning services is a proactive action that can conserve construction companies time, money, and reputation in the long run.


Advanced Technologies for Discovery

Using cutting-edge modern technologies is essential for improving the accuracy and effectiveness of identifying subsurface components in building tasks. Among the innovative technologies reinventing the discovery procedure is Ground Passing through Radar (GPR) GPR utilizes high-frequency radar waves to pass through the ground and develop a comprehensive photo of subsurface structures, energies, and abnormalities. This non-destructive method allows building and construction teams to identify prospective barriers prior to excavation, decreasing project delays and costly problems.


Another cutting-edge innovation is Electromagnetic Induction (EMI), which discovers non-metallic and metal things below ground by generating magnetic fields. In Addition, Acoustic Pulse Mirror (APE) innovation utilizes sound waves to examine the problem of concrete structures and detect splits, delaminations, or spaces. APE provides real-time information, allowing instant decision-making on repair or reinforcement demands.


Moreover, improvements in infrared thermography have actually made it possible for the discovery of wetness infiltration and insulation voids within concrete structures. This innovation aids in stopping future damage and making certain the durability of building and constructions. By including these advanced innovations right into concrete scanning techniques, building jobs can reduce threats and enhance total job end results.
